Charles Lee Johnson, the Executive Director of the National Family Life
and Education Center, will be in Portland on 4/23/10. Mr. Lee-Johnson
is interested in helping to replicate his Rites of Passages program here
in Portland. He has requested that we arrange a meeting with community
agencies interested in Building Collaborations and Partnerships who are
interested in learning more about the Rites of Passages program and
building community capacity to serving children and families.
